Select Page

Installing Extension for Chrome

Step 1: APIBridge should be logged in before you attempt to install the Extension in Google Chrome. Note: Extension is required for TradingView free version without webhooks. If you have a paid version and are already familiar with APIBridge, you can remove the extension and continue with the webhook setup.

Step 2: If you are already using APIBridge Extn, uninstall it. Click here to open the Chrome Extension update page. Alternatively, copy-paste this link into Google Chrome: https://admin.algoji.com/ext_update/
OR add it manually by following these steps:
1. Go to Chrome settings
2. Click on the extension tab in the left-hand side panel (Delete the current extension)
3. Turn on the developer mode in the top right corner.
4. Click on Load unpacked and upload the unzipped folder of the extension after downloading from (Version 4.4.0.19) here, and turn it on.
5. Open Tradingview, API bridge, and start trading.

APIBridge Jump Start

On bottom message window, you should see a message – Handshake request from TradingView. Open any full-featured chart in TradingView.com, the extension will turn Green automatically. No need to Start the extension. If you face issue in this step, see here.

In the Symbol Settings window, select Jump Start template and apply.

JumpStart Template is your first template to test drive system trading through APIBridge. No signal rules or risk management rules are applied in this template.

You will see three symbols in Symbol Settings – SBIN, NIFTY and CRUDEOIL. Let us learn how to place orders in these 3 market segments.

Trading in Equities (Cash)

  1. Change SBIN (input symbol) to your chart symbol. Example, if you see on charts HDFC, you should change this to HDFC.
  2. Change SBIN (trading symbol) to actual trading symbol for order placement. Example- HDFC. Save the settings by keypress Ctrl+S
  3. Click Start Trading
  4. On TradingView, click LE button on Chart. In APIBridge, you will see messages about Signal Received and Order placed. Check Net Positions and Trade History.

Trading in Futures

  1. Change NIFTY (input symbol) to your chart symbol. Example, if you see on charts BANKNIFTY, you should change this to BANKNIFTY
  2. Change NIFTY (trading symbol) to actual trading symbol for order placement. Example- BANKNIFTY
  3. If you are trading in Stock Futures,Commodities, or Currency, remember to change Instrument from FUTIDX to FUTSTK, FUTCOM or FUTCUR respectively.
  4. Change expiry date to correct date.
  5. Save the settings by keypress Ctrl+S
  6. Click Start Trading
  7. On TradingView, click LE button on Chart. In APIBridge, you will see messages about Signal Received and Order placed. Check Net Positions and Trade History.

Exploring Further – Signal Rules

  1. Go to Application Settings->Signal Settings. Tick the Rule: LE place order only in NetPos <=0. This rule protects you from trade misfire. What if you accidentally clicked LE button twice? Or you strategy repaint Buy arrows and send LE again? Test with this rule to find out.
  2. Send LE signal again from button like you did last time. It will show message:
  3. Send LX now to squareoff your net position. Check Net Positions and Trade History.
  4. Send LE again. Since, now NetPosition is 0, it will place order.
  5. TIP: If you want to scale-in to trades (or position sizing) you should keep this rule unchecked.

Exploring Further – Risk Management

  1. Go to Risk Management tab in APIBridge. Add MaxOrderPerMinute: 2 and hit Ctrl+S. This rule again helps your strategy from misfire. What if, there is continuous buy-sell signal from your strategy?
  2. Try now by quickly using buttons to send 4 signals – LE, LX, LE, LX. It will allow only first two signals to fire orders.

You can now continue exploring other features of APIBridge. Customize it to suit your requirement before starting live trading.